TRIBUTE TO THE LIFE OF HENDERSON BROWN


WHEREAS, God in His Infinite Wisdom and Judgment has called to his eternal reward Henderson Brown, a beloved citizen and friend on Sunday July 31, 2016, at the age of 79; and

WHEREAS, The Chicago City Council was informed of Mr. Henderson Brown's transition by the esteemed Alderman of the 8th Ward, Michelle A. Harris; and

WHEREAS, The lives of Adeline Harris and Arnold Brown were blessed on May 15, 1937 with the birth of their son, Henderson Brown. He and his siblings, Duke, Amanda, Patience, Katherine and Estelle were full of life and brought joy and laughter into the Brown Family home. Although his loving mother passed at a young age, leaving Henderson to be raised by his siblings, he had a solid but humble beginning. He graduated elementary school, high school, and two years of college with the basketball scholarship he earned for his excellent performance as a basketball player; and

WHEREAS, Henderson Brown met and married the former Evelyn Iris Mayfield and to this young and loving couple three children were born: Rodney, Robin and Rory. The Brown Family moved to the south side of Chicago in 1964. Henderson worked several jobs to make absolutely sure that his family was well taken care of. He was employed with the Chicago Transit Authority for many years and retired from ET&E Railroad; and

WHEREAS, Henderson was well respected and loved by many. He was a man who enjoyed life, playing poker, going to the Kentucky Derby, watching football and either talking with or listening to what others had to say; he lived life to its fullest; and

WHEREAS, Henderson Brown will be deeply missed, but the memory of his character, intelligence and compassion will live on in those who knew and loved him. He will be missed by his family and friends.
